Transaction 81659c20f5f910fd7a7b142f35762b65575f4590f46b03331b5a10d8262e2de0

1 Input
2 Outputs
  • 81659c20f5f910fd7a7b142f35762b65575f4590f46b03331b5a10d8262e2de0:0
  • value  323448
    address  1CfoTfDL7i6XaihrzYRmRjnmcGV7meUr9P
  • 81659c20f5f910fd7a7b142f35762b65575f4590f46b03331b5a10d8262e2de0:1
  • value  31678821
    address  bc1qs522pfsd5xnh3j6hgjehh0vv0r75swdjdava4h